Let's dive deeper into how its core features translate to real-world value, practical installation steps, competitive comparison, and hands-on upkeep tips.Almonard Wall Fan: Features, Airflow & Real-World PerformanceAt the heart of every Almonard wall fan is a high-torque motor paired with aerodynamic metal blades (notably more durable than plastic alternatives). Models range from 16 to 24 inches, providing airflow outputs between 3,000 and 7,000 CFM. For context, the U.S. Department of Energy recommends a minimum of 2,000–3,000 CFM for bedroom or office use (DOE Source). Oscillation angles reach up to 90°, ensuring wide coverage and eliminating stagnant air even in corners.Almonard also integrates three-speed control and thermal overload protection—a significant safety measure in compliance with U.S. consumer safety standards. The fan’s powder-coated finish resists corrosion, meeting basic environmental durability expectations for both humid and dry climates.Step-by-Step: Effortless, Code-Compliant InstallationInstallation is hassle-free for most users. Here’s a concise, ADA-aware process:Select a wall location 6–8 feet above floor level and at least 2 feet from the nearest ceiling edge for best airflow.Ensure access to a grounded outlet, using a dedicated circuit if possible to prevent overload (in line with ESFI safety codes).Fix the bracket using heavy-duty anchors fit for drywall or masonry.Double-check all fastenings and wiring connections before mounting the fan unit on the bracket.Tip: For cross-ventilation, aim the fan toward open windows or perpendicular passageways. Always consult local building codes or a licensed electrician for commercial installs.Which Almonard Wall Fan Model is Right for You?Model selection hinges on intended use:16-inch (3,000–4,000 CFM): Ideal for bedrooms, small offices, kitchens—energy efficient, low noise (<45 dB at low setting).18/24-inch (5,000–7,000+ CFM): Suitable for workshops, studios, or areas exceeding 200 sq. ft., slightly higher energy consumption but unmatched circulation.Prioritize CFM rating over superficial design, especially if heat removal and ventilation are critical. Almonard models come in several finishes (white, metallic grey) to suit most contemporary interiors, but the primary differentiator remains functionality—backed by a one-year factory warranty.Durability, Noise, and Preventive Maintenance: Expert InsightsMaintenance is refreshingly straightforward: A monthly dusting and semi-annual screw tightening can add years to an Almonard fan’s life. Their powder-coated grilles facilitate easy cleaning, while sealed ball bearings minimize required lubrication. For humid regions, inspect for early signs of rust or electrical wear—though Almonard’s construction is notably resilient compared to consumer-grade competitors according to Consumer Reports.Noise tests rate Almonard wall fans between 45–55 dB at mid-speed—comparable to a quiet suburban street (“Library quiet” starts below 40 dB). In practical office or bedroom settings, low-speed operation is virtually undetectable.Almonard Wall Fan vs. Rivals: Why It Often WinsWhen placed alongside brands like Crompton or Havells, Almonard is consistently recognized for:More robust all-metal construction, leading to greater longevity in high-traffic or industrial settingsSuperior air delivery measured in CFM, especially in models 18 inches and aboveBetter heat dissipation and thermal protection mechanismsCompetitive pricing—usually 10–20% lower than premium rivals for similar build qualityOne caveat: While Crompton offers whisper-quiet models (<40 dB), these sometimes sacrifice airflow output. Havells, meanwhile, leads in color/finish variety but rarely exceeds Almonard’s performance stats.Maintaining Peak Performance: Pro TipsDust grill and blades monthly with a microfiber cloth to prevent airflow blockagesAnnually check wall anchors and mounting hardware—heavy-duty fans can loosen over timeLubricate pivot joints every 6–8 months if oscillation stiffensFor coastal/humid regions, apply anti-rust spray to exposed metal surfaces twice yearlyProper care will routinely see an Almonard fan outlast entry-level brands by several years—backed by hundreds of verified user reviews on platforms like Home Depot and Lowe’s.FAQQ: Is an Almonard wall fan suitable for continuous daily use? A: Yes, it’s engineered for daily operation with overload protection. Many users report years of reliable service in both homes and commercial spaces.Q: Can I wire the fan directly into a wall switch? A: Most models support direct wiring, but always follow the National Electrical Code (NEC) or consult a licensed electrician for home upgrades.Q: What makes wall fans better than ceiling or pedestal fans for small rooms? A: Wall fans maximize floor area, suitable for ADA-compliant clearances, and direct airflow more precisely—critical for tight spaces or where furniture placement limits fan movement.Q: Does Almonard offer smart or remote control models? A: Standard models are manual, but select SKUs include infrared remote controls and timer functions—check the latest catalog or authorized distributors for availability.Q: How often should I service or clean the fan? A: Light cleaning every 4–6 weeks is sufficient; schedule a more thorough checkup every 6–12 months for optimal safety and performance.Still unsure which model or size to pick?
